Embracing Agile Methodologies
Agile methodologies, originally developed in the software industry, are now widely adopted across a range of sectors. Agile approaches emphasize iterative development, collaboration, and customer feedback, allowing organizations to respond quickly to changing market conditions. Patrick Spinss provides training and coaching in agile methodologies, helping teams to adopt these practices and improve their ability to deliver value to customers. This includes training in Scrum, Kanban, and other agile frameworks. The emphasis is on breaking down complex projects into smaller, manageable sprints and regularly soliciting feedback to ensure that the final product meets customer needs. Agility is not merely a set of methodologies; it's a mindset.
- Rapid Prototyping: Quickly testing ideas with minimal investment.
- Cross-Functional Collaboration: Breaking down silos and fostering teamwork.
- Continuous Improvement: Regularly reviewing and refining processes.
- Customer-Centricity: Prioritizing customer needs and feedback.
These four principles are central to fostering an agile and adaptive organization. By embracing these principles, businesses can become more responsive to change, more innovative, and more competitive in the marketplace. Patrick Spinss helps organizations embed these principles into their DNA.

Stakeholder Engagement & Communication Strategies
Effective communication is crucial for successful change management. Stakeholders need to understand the reasons for the change, the benefits it will bring, and how it will impact them personally. Patrick Spinss helps organizations develop tailored communication strategies that address the needs of different stakeholder groups. This includes crafting clear and concise messaging, utilizing multiple communication channels, and providing opportunities for feedback and dialogue. Transparency and honesty are paramount in building trust and securing buy-in during times of change. Regular, proactive communication minimizes uncertainty and fosters a sense of shared ownership.
- Identify Stakeholders: Determine who will be affected by the change.
- Assess Impact: Understand how the change will impact each stakeholder group.
- Develop Messaging: Craft clear and concise messages that address stakeholder concerns.
- Choose Channels: Select the most effective communication channels for each stakeholder group.
Following this structured approach ensures that all stakeholders are informed and engaged throughout the change process. Ignoring stakeholder concerns can lead to resistance and ultimately derail the change initiative.
